Men Drive Socks Market Demand
Men are currently the dominant end-user segment in the Socks market, holding the largest share due to consistent demand for dress, casual, and athletic socks. As per Market Research Future analysis, men constitute the largest segment, driven by consistent demand for dress, casual, and athletic socks. Men's socks dominate the market as the traditional choice for various settings, including work and leisure, characterized by durability and functionality. Styles often include athletic, dress, and casual options that align with their lifestyle demands.
The focus on men's socks is driving brands to offer a wide range of styles, from classic dress socks to performance athletic socks, with a focus on durability, comfort, and versatile designs suitable for work and leisure. This is crucial for maintaining a loyal customer base. The dominance of the men's segment is supported by the high frequency of purchase for basic and workwear socks. Modern men's socks are being developed with features like reinforced toes and heels, moisture management, and a variety of lengths and colors to suit different occasions.
While men are the dominant segment, the women's segment is the fastest-growing. This is driven by increasing fashion consciousness among women, who seek a wide variety of styles, colors, and patterns to express their personal style. As retailers focus more on this emerging segment by introducing fashion-centric collections, the women's socks market is expected to reshape market dynamics.
